Eidos Reminds Us of Monster Lab for Nintendo Wii and DS

monsterlab.jpg

Don’t you just love it when companies announce titles for the first time a second time?  A recent press release from Eidos does just that, reminding us of Monster Lab for the Nintendo Wii and DS coming in 2008.

For those of you that don’t recall, the basic premise is to build your own monster(s) out of 100 million+ available parts.  However, new detail is now available on other aspects of the game.  The player will be able to use the monster they built to explore an overworld, search out other monsters to fight, find new monster making pieces and ingredients, and even stumble upon side quests.  The combat is going to be gesture based, and will have an online mode available for both system versions.  There will also be a trading mode to share uniquely built monsters or monster parts.

All in all, it seems like a unique take on the whole “monster train, trade and fight” style of game.
